Harrington train station might not boast cutting-edge facilities or luxurious amenities, but it ensures travelers have all they need for a smooth experience. While there is no ticket office available, you can still effortlessly manage ticket collections via accessible ticket machines. The machines are thoughtfully designed to accommodate various needs, ensuring inclusivity for all passengers.
For those needing extra support, free step-free access is provided on parts of the station, particularly towards the Whitehaven platform. However, passengers requiring wheelchair accessibility should note that access to the Carlisle platform is unfortunately limited to a stepped footbridge. Although there isn't a formal waiting room, there is a seating area to give passengers a spot to rest while waiting for their train.
While some typical station facilities like toilets, refreshment amenities, and waiting lounges are absent, help is not far out of reach. Though there are no staff help points directly at the station, assistance can be organized upon arrival by contacting personnel aboard the train. Moreover, well-crafted resources such as the 360-degree map accessible online offer additional support for navigating the station.

Christchurch Station provides essential facilities to ensure a convenient travel experience. The ticket office is open Monday through Friday from 06:00 to 12:55, Saturday from 07:00 to 14:00, and Sunday from 08:45 to 12:45. For those preferring a more straightforward approach, ticket machines are available for both purchasing and collecting tickets bought online. Good news for travelers with disabilities: all ticket machines cater to Disabled Persons Railcard discounts.
As an added convenience, the station boasts both an induction loop and smartcard validators. However, there are no smartcards issued or first-class lounges available at the station. Accessibility remains a priority, with step-free access to platforms, accessible toilets, and help points ensuring a smooth journey for all passengers.
If you're planning to bring your bicycle, the station has 44 spaces with locker, stand, and rack options, while also offering CCTV security. Although there isn't bicycle hire available on site, you'll find well-sheltered storage facilities.
